Output fba6f4580091d113961300ea6bf66bce78703de588cc36369deb44c94602de4e:2

value
46604544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3f0e083b1f83e5bb35838e7b6fee64fdbe5fb3a OP_EQUAL
address
3M1f4SwLHpmfvB5hZG2efPdK4c61xuZG7L
transaction
fba6f4580091d113961300ea6bf66bce78703de588cc36369deb44c94602de4e
spent
true